Output 862ce3a6f79890e84ed7b3f09738f0c8ddad538b03402ae543de7654048a9d58:1

value
670710295
script pubkey
OP_0 OP_PUSHBYTES_20 93bbdc5373e99a160178e6309e143da8895655ba
address
bc1qjwaac5mnaxdpvqtcuccfu9pa4zy4v4d6jnq3zv
transaction
862ce3a6f79890e84ed7b3f09738f0c8ddad538b03402ae543de7654048a9d58
confirmations
98713
spent
true